What is Raspberry Pi?
The Raspberry Pi is a credit-card-sized single-board computer developed by the Raspberry Pi Foundation. It was originally designed to promote teaching basic computer science in schools but has since become a favorite among tech enthusiasts and professionals alike. With its affordability and versatility, the Raspberry Pi has found applications in various fields, including home automation, robotics, and media streaming.

Recommended Software
For this guide, we'll focus on using RealVNC, which is included by default in Raspberry Pi OS. RealVNC is a reliable and user-friendly remote desktop solution that allows you to access your Raspberry Pi securely.
Installation Process
Setting up remote access on your Raspberry Pi involves a few straightforward steps. Follow the instructions below to configure your device for remote desktop access:
- Ensure your Raspberry Pi is connected to the internet.
- Open the Raspberry Pi Configuration tool by navigating to Preferences > Raspberry Pi Configuration.
- Go to the Interfaces tab and enable the VNC option.
- Reboot your Raspberry Pi to apply the changes.
Verifying Installation
Once the installation is complete, verify that VNC is running by checking the status in the Raspberry Pi Configuration tool. You should see a confirmation that VNC is enabled and active.

Adjusting Display Settings
To adjust the display settings, go to Preferences > Raspberry Pi Configuration > Display. From there, you can configure the resolution and orientation to suit your needs.
Connecting to Raspberry Pi
Now that your Raspberry Pi is configured for remote access, it's time to connect from your secondary device. Here's how:
- Download and install the VNC Viewer app on your secondary device.
- Launch the app and enter the IP address of your Raspberry Pi.
- Enter your Raspberry Pi credentials when prompted.
- You should now see your Raspberry Pi desktop on your secondary device.
Troubleshooting Connection Issues
If you encounter any issues while connecting, consider the following troubleshooting steps:
- Ensure both devices are connected to the same network.
- Double-check the IP address and login credentials.
- Restart your Raspberry Pi and try connecting again.
Troubleshooting Tips
Even with careful setup, issues can arise. Here are some common problems and their solutions:
- Connection Timeout: Check your internet connection and ensure the VNC service is running on your Raspberry Pi.
- Authentication Failed: Verify that you're using the correct username and password.
- Slow Performance: Optimize your network settings and reduce the resolution if necessary.
Advanced Troubleshooting
If basic troubleshooting doesn't resolve the issue, consider checking the VNC logs for more detailed information. You can access the logs by navigating to Logs & Reports in the VNC Viewer app.

Firewall Configuration
Configuring your firewall to allow VNC traffic can further enhance security. Ensure that the necessary ports (default is 5900 for VNC) are open and properly configured.
Alternative Methods for Remote Access
While VNC is a popular choice for remote access, there are other methods you can explore:
- SSH (Secure Shell): Ideal for command-line access and lightweight tasks.
- TeamViewer: A versatile remote access tool with additional features like file transfer.
- NoMachine: Offers high-performance remote access with low latency.
